      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;This is not ROM loader failure, it's a failure in one of the bootlets that runs at startup to initialize basic system settings (power rails, memory etc.). Add some printfs there to locate the issue (look at boot_prep package in ltib). This probably happens due to differences between your schematic and ref. design, so you have to adjust the bootlets (can be memory timing issue for example)...&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;br,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Vladan&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hello,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;My problem was inside bootlets during power_prep, by uncomment the #define NO_BATTERY_VOLTAGE_SOURCE in power_prep.c, the operation and automatic voltage measurements are disabled and then it worked. The boot was stopping inside the bootlets, your problem seems to be different. I guesss you see finish simple test then nothing more. It's the kernel which doesn't show any message. I would verify the jump adress, the adress where kernel is copied, also if kernell start but console is not set on the right serial port.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Best regards&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
